Clarify that clients should not validate based on applies to attribute

    • Type: Bug
    • Resolution: Fixed
    • Priority: Major
    • V4.0_ERRATA01
    • Affects Version/s: V4.0_OS
    • Component/s: CSDL XML
    • None
    • Environment:

      [Proposed]

    • Hide

      Clients should not raise an error if an annotation is applied to an element not listed in AppliesTo.

      Show
      Clients should not raise an error if an annotation is applied to an element not listed in AppliesTo.

      Clients are told to ignore annotations that they don't know about in order to allow vocabularies to evolve. One such evolution is the application of an annotation to a new type of entity. Clients should treat annotations applied to elements not defined in the AppliesTo attribute as "unknown" annotations and not raise an error.

            Assignee:
            Unassigned
            Reporter:
            Michael Pizzo (Inactive)
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

              Created:
              Updated:
              Resolved: